Max - makes second paremeter of DateTransformer.transformToString optional [skip ci]

This commit is contained in:
Max Red 2016-12-13 20:33:58 -03:00
parent 0dff819838
commit 5dd9ae10a9
6 changed files with 13 additions and 13 deletions

View File

@ -93,7 +93,7 @@ class PeopleList extends React.Component {
</div>
<div className="people-list__item-block people-list__item-last-login">
<div>{i18n('LAST_LOGIN')}</div>
<div>{DateTransformer.transformToString(item.lastLogin, true)}</div>
<div>{DateTransformer.transformToString(item.lastLogin)}</div>
</div>
</div>
) : null;

View File

@ -24,7 +24,7 @@ class TicketEvent extends React.Component {
render() {
let iconNode = null;
if (this.props.type === 'COMMENT' && this.props.author && this.props.author.staff) {
iconNode = this.renderStaffPic();
} else {
@ -82,7 +82,7 @@ class TicketEvent extends React.Component {
<span className="ticket-event__comment-author-name">{this.props.author.name}</span>
<span className="ticket-event__comment-author-type">({i18n((this.props.author.staff) ? 'STAFF' : 'CUSTOMER')})</span>
</div>
<div className="ticket-event__comment-date">{DateTransformer.transformToString(this.props.date, true)}</div>
<div className="ticket-event__comment-date">{DateTransformer.transformToString(this.props.date)}</div>
<div className="ticket-event__comment-content" dangerouslySetInnerHTML={{__html: this.props.content}}></div>
{this.renderFileRow(this.props.file)}
</div>
@ -94,7 +94,7 @@ class TicketEvent extends React.Component {
<div className="ticket-event__circled">
<span className="ticket-event__circled-author">{this.props.author.name}</span>
<span className="ticket-event__circled-text"> assigned this ticket</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date, true)}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date)}</span>
</div>
)
}
@ -104,7 +104,7 @@ class TicketEvent extends React.Component {
<div className="ticket-event__circled">
<span className="ticket-event__circled-author">{this.props.author.name}</span>
<span className="ticket-event__circled-text"> unassigned this ticket</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date, true)}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date)}</span>
</div>
)
}
@ -114,7 +114,7 @@ class TicketEvent extends React.Component {
<div className="ticket-event__circled">
<span className="ticket-event__circled-author">{this.props.author.name}</span>
<span className="ticket-event__circled-text"> closed this ticket</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date, true)}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date)}</span>
</div>
)
}
@ -124,7 +124,7 @@ class TicketEvent extends React.Component {
<div className="ticket-event__circled">
<span className="ticket-event__circled-author">{this.props.author.name}</span>
<span className="ticket-event__circled-text"> reopen this ticket</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date, true)}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date)}</span>
</div>
);
}
@ -135,7 +135,7 @@ class TicketEvent extends React.Component {
<span className="ticket-event__circled-author">{this.props.author.name}</span>
<span className="ticket-event__circled-text"> change department to</span>
<span className="ticket-event__circled-indication"> {this.props.content}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date, true)}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date)}</span>
</div>
);
}
@ -146,7 +146,7 @@ class TicketEvent extends React.Component {
<span className="ticket-event__circled-author">{this.props.author.name}</span>
<span className="ticket-event__circled-text"> change priority to</span>
<span className="ticket-event__circled-indication"> {this.props.content}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date, true)}</span>
<span className="ticket-event__circled-date"> on {DateTransformer.transformToString(this.props.date)}</span>
</div>
);
}

View File

@ -89,7 +89,7 @@ class TicketViewer extends React.Component {
onChange={this.onDepartmentDropdownChanged.bind(this)} />
</div>
<div className="col-md-4">{ticket.author.name}</div>
<div className="col-md-4">{DateTransformer.transformToString(ticket.date, true)}</div>
<div className="col-md-4">{DateTransformer.transformToString(ticket.date)}</div>
</div>
<div className="ticket-viewer__info-row-header row">
<div className="col-md-4">{i18n('PRIORITY')}</div>

View File

@ -72,7 +72,7 @@ class AdminPanelViewArticle extends React.Component {
<div dangerouslySetInnerHTML={{__html: article.content}}/>
</div>
<div className="admin-panel-view-article__last-edited">
{i18n('LAST_EDITED_IN', {date: DateTransformer.transformToString(article.lastEdited, true)})}
{i18n('LAST_EDITED_IN', {date: DateTransformer.transformToString(article.lastEdited)})}
</div>
</div>
</div>

View File

@ -57,7 +57,7 @@ class DashboardArticlePage extends React.Component {
<div dangerouslySetInnerHTML={{__html: article.content}}/>
</div>
<div className="dashboard-article-page__last-edited">
{i18n('LAST_EDITED_IN', {date: DateTransformer.transformToString(article.lastEdited, true)})}
{i18n('LAST_EDITED_IN', {date: DateTransformer.transformToString(article.lastEdited)})}
</div>
</div>
);

View File

@ -1,7 +1,7 @@
let month = ["", "Jan", "Feb", "Mar", "Apr", "May", "Jun", "Jul", "Aug", "Sep", "Oct", "Nov", "Dec"];
export default {
transformToString(date, expressive) {
transformToString(date, expressive = true) {
date += ''; // Transform to string
let y = date.substring(0, 4);
let m = date.substring(4, 6);